  682. #define FF_STATUS_MAX 0x01
  683. /*
  684. * Structures used in ioctls to upload effects to a device
  685. * They are pieces of a bigger structure (called ff_effect)
  686. */
  687. /*
  688. * All duration values are expressed in ms. Values above 32767 ms (0x7fff)
  689. * should not be used and have unspecified results.
  690. */
  691. /**
  692. * struct ff_replay - defines scheduling of the force-feedback effect
  693. * @length: duration of the effect
  694. * @delay: delay before effect should start playing
  695. */
  696. struct ff_replay {
  697. __u16 length;
  698. __u16 delay;
  699. };
  700. /**
  701. * struct ff_trigger - defines what triggers the force-feedback effect
  702. * @button: number of the button triggering the effect
  703. * @interval: controls how soon the effect can be re-triggered
  704. */
  705. struct ff_trigger {
  706. __u16 button;
  707. __u16 interval;
  708. };
  709. /**
  710. * struct ff_envelope - generic force-feedback effect envelope
  711. * @attack_length: duration of the attack (ms)
  712. * @attack_level: level at the beginning of the attack
  713. * @fade_length: duration of fade (ms)
  714. * @fade_level: level at the end of fade
  715. *
  716. * The @attack_level and @fade_level are absolute values; when applying
  717. * envelope force-feedback core will convert to positive/negative
  718. * value based on polarity of the default level of the effect.
  719. * Valid range for the attack and fade levels is 0x0000 - 0x7fff
  720. */
  721. struct ff_envelope {
  722. __u16 attack_length;
  723. __u16 attack_level;
  724. __u16 fade_length;
  725. __u16 fade_level;
  726. };
  727. /**
  728. * struct ff_constant_effect - defines parameters of a constant force-feedback effect
  729. * @level: strength of the effect; may be negative
  730. * @envelope: envelope data
  731. */
  732. struct ff_constant_effect {
  733. __s16 level;
  734. struct ff_envelope envelope;
  735. };
  736. /**
  737. * struct ff_ramp_effect - defines parameters of a ramp force-feedback effect
  738. * @start_level: beginning strength of the effect; may be negative
  739. * @end_level: final strength of the effect; may be negative
  740. * @envelope: envelope data
  741. */
  742. struct ff_ramp_effect {
  743. __s16 start_level;
  744. __s16 end_level;
  745. struct ff_envelope envelope;
  746. };
  747. /**
  748. * struct ff_condition_effect - defines a spring or friction force-feedback effect
  749. * @right_saturation: maximum level when joystick moved all way to the right
  750. * @left_saturation: same for the left side
  751. * @right_coeff: controls how fast the force grows when the joystick moves
  752. * to the right
  753. * @left_coeff: same for the left side
  754. * @deadband: size of the dead zone, where no force is produced
  755. * @center: position of the dead zone
  756. */
  757. struct ff_condition_effect {
  758. __u16 right_saturation;
  759. __u16 left_saturation;
  760. __s16 right_coeff;
  761. __s16 left_coeff;
  762. __u16 deadband;
  763. __s16 center;
  764. };
  765. /**
  766. * struct ff_periodic_effect - defines parameters of a periodic force-feedback effect
  767. * @waveform: kind of the effect (wave)
  768. * @period: period of the wave (ms)
  769. * @magnitude: peak value
  770. * @offset: mean value of the wave (roughly)
  771. * @phase: 'horizontal' shift
  772. * @envelope: envelope data
  773. * @custom_len: number of samples (FF_CUSTOM only)
  774. * @custom_data: buffer of samples (FF_CUSTOM only)
  775. *
  776. * Known waveforms - FF_SQUARE, FF_TRIANGLE, FF_SINE, FF_SAW_UP,
  777. * FF_SAW_DOWN, FF_CUSTOM. The exact syntax FF_CUSTOM is undefined
  778. * for the time being as no driver supports it yet.
  779. *
  780. * Note: the data pointed by custom_data is copied by the driver.
  781. * You can therefore dispose of the memory after the upload/update.
  782. */
  783. struct ff_periodic_effect {
  784. __u16 waveform;
  785. __u16 period;
  786. __s16 magnitude;
  787. __s16 offset;
  788. __u16 phase;
  789. struct ff_envelope envelope;
  790. __u32 custom_len;
  791. __s16 *custom_data;
  792. };
  793. /**
  794. * struct ff_rumble_effect - defines parameters of a periodic force-feedback effect
  795. * @strong_magnitude: magnitude of the heavy motor
  796. * @weak_magnitude: magnitude of the light one
  797. *
  798. * Some rumble pads have two motors of different weight. Strong_magnitude
  799. * represents the magnitude of the vibration generated by the heavy one.
  800. */
  801. struct ff_rumble_effect {
  802. __u16 strong_magnitude;
  803. __u16 weak_magnitude;
  804. };
  805. /**
  806. * struct ff_effect - defines force feedback effect
  807. * @type: type of the effect (FF_CONSTANT, FF_PERIODIC, FF_RAMP, FF_SPRING,
  808. * FF_FRICTION, FF_DAMPER, FF_RUMBLE, FF_INERTIA, or FF_CUSTOM)
  809. * @id: an unique id assigned to an effect
  810. * @direction: direction of the effect
  811. * @trigger: trigger conditions (struct ff_trigger)
  812. * @replay: scheduling of the effect (struct ff_replay)
  813. * @u: effect-specific structure (one of ff_constant_effect, ff_ramp_effect,
  814. * ff_periodic_effect, ff_condition_effect, ff_rumble_effect) further
  815. * defining effect parameters
  816. *
  817. * This structure is sent through ioctl from the application to the driver.
  818. * To create a new effect application should set its @id to -1; the kernel
  819. * will return assigned @id which can later be used to update or delete
  820. * this effect.
  821. *
  822. * Direction of the effect is encoded as follows:
  823. * 0 deg -> 0x0000 (down)
  824. * 90 deg -> 0x4000 (left)
  825. * 180 deg -> 0x8000 (up)
  826. * 270 deg -> 0xC000 (right)
  827. */
  828. struct ff_effect {
  829. __u16 type;
  830. __s16 id;
  831. __u16 direction;
  832. struct ff_trigger trigger;
  833. struct ff_replay replay;
  834. union {
  835. struct ff_constant_effect constant;
  836. struct ff_ramp_effect ramp;
  837. struct ff_periodic_effect periodic;
  838. struct ff_condition_effect condition[2]; /* One for each axis */
  839. struct ff_rumble_effect rumble;
  840. } u;
  841. };

  880. #include <linux/mod_devicetable.h>
  881. /**
  882. * struct input_dev - represents an input device
  883. * @name: name of the device
  884. * @phys: physical path to the device in the system hierarchy
  885. * @uniq: unique identification code for the device (if device has it)
  886. * @id: id of the device (struct input_id)
  887. * @evbit: bitmap of types of events supported by the device (EV_KEY,
  888. * EV_REL, etc.)
  889. * @keybit: bitmap of keys/buttons this device has
  890. * @relbit: bitmap of relative axes for the device
  891. * @absbit: bitmap of absolute axes for the device
  892. * @mscbit: bitmap of miscellaneous events supported by the device
  893. * @ledbit: bitmap of leds present on the device
  894. * @sndbit: bitmap of sound effects supported by the device
  895. * @ffbit: bitmap of force feedback effects supported by the device
  896. * @swbit: bitmap of switches present on the device
  897. * @keycodemax: size of keycode table
  898. * @keycodesize: size of elements in keycode table
  899. * @keycode: map of scancodes to keycodes for this device
  900. * @setkeycode: optional method to alter current keymap, used to implement
  901. * sparse keymaps. If not supplied default mechanism will be used
  902. * @getkeycode: optional method to retrieve current keymap. If not supplied
  903. * default mechanism will be used
  904. * @ff: force feedback structure associated with the device if device
  905. * supports force feedback effects
  906. * @repeat_key: stores key code of the last key pressed; used to implement
  907. * software autorepeat
  908. * @timer: timer for software autorepeat
  909. * @sync: set to 1 when there were no new events since last EV_SYNC
  910. * @abs: current values for reports from absolute axes
  911. * @rep: current values for autorepeat parameters (delay, rate)
  912. * @key: reflects current state of device's keys/buttons
  913. * @led: reflects current state of device's LEDs
  914. * @snd: reflects current state of sound effects
  915. * @sw: reflects current state of device's switches
  916. * @absmax: maximum values for events coming from absolute axes
  917. * @absmin: minimum values for events coming from absolute axes
  918. * @absfuzz: describes noisiness for axes
  919. * @absflat: size of the center flat position (used by joydev)
  920. * @open: this method is called when the very first user calls
  921. * input_open_device(). The driver must prepare the device
  922. * to start generating events (start polling thread,
  923. * request an IRQ, submit URB, etc.)
  924. * @close: this method is called when the very last user calls
  925. * input_close_device().
  926. * @flush: purges the device. Most commonly used to get rid of force
  927. * feedback effects loaded into the device when disconnecting
  928. * from it
  929. * @event: event handler for events sent _to_ the device, like EV_LED
  930. * or EV_SND. The device is expected to carry out the requested
  931. * action (turn on a LED, play sound, etc.) The call is protected
  932. * by @event_lock and must not sleep
  933. * @grab: input handle that currently has the device grabbed (via
  934. * EVIOCGRAB ioctl). When a handle grabs a device it becomes sole
  935. * recipient for all input events coming from the device
  936. * @event_lock: this spinlock is is taken when input core receives
  937. * and processes a new event for the device (in input_event()).
  938. * Code that accesses and/or modifies parameters of a device
  939. * (such as keymap or absmin, absmax, absfuzz, etc.) after device
  940. * has been registered with input core must take this lock.
  941. * @mutex: serializes calls to open(), close() and flush() methods
  942. * @users: stores number of users (input handlers) that opened this
  943. * device. It is used by input_open_device() and input_close_device()
  944. * to make sure that dev->open() is only called when the first
  945. * user opens device and dev->close() is called when the very
  946. * last user closes the device
  947. * @going_away: marks devices that are in a middle of unregistering and
  948. * causes input_open_device*() fail with -ENODEV.
  949. * @dev: driver model's view of this device
  950. * @h_list: list of input handles associated with the device. When
  951. * accessing the list dev->mutex must be held
  952. * @node: used to place the device onto input_dev_list
  953. */
  954. struct input_dev {
  955. const char *name;
  956. const char *phys;
  957. const char *uniq;
  958. struct input_id id;
  959. unsigned long evb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(EV_CNT)];
  960. unsigned long keybit[BITS_TO_LONGS(KEY_CNT)];
  961. unsigned long relb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(REL_CNT)];
  962. unsigned long absb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(ABS_CNT)];
  963. unsigned long mscb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(MSC_CNT)];
  964. unsigned long ledb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(LED_CNT)];
  965. unsigned long sndb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(SND_CNT)];
  966. unsigned long ffb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(FF_CNT)];
  967. unsigned long swb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(SW_CNT)];
  968. unsigned int keycodemax;
  969. unsigned int keycodesize;
  970. void *keycode;
  971. int (*setkeycode)(struct input_dev *dev, int scancode, int keycode);
  972. int (*getkeycode)(struct input_dev *dev, int scancode, int *keycode);
  973. struct ff_device *ff;
  974. unsigned int repeat_key;
  975. struct timer_list timer;
  976. int sync;
  977. int abs[ABS_MAX + 1];
  978. int rep[REP_MAX + 1];
  979. unsigned long key[BITS_TO_LONGS(KEY_CNT)];
  980. unsigned long led[BITS_TO_LONGS(LED_CNT)];
  981. unsigned long snd[BITS_TO_LONGS(SND_CNT)];
  982. unsigned long sw[BITS_TO_LONGS(SW_CNT)];
  983. int absmax[ABS_MAX + 1];
  984. int absmin[ABS_MAX + 1];
  985. int absfuzz[ABS_MAX + 1];
  986. int absflat[ABS_MAX + 1];
  987. int (*open)(struct input_dev *dev);
  988. void (*close)(struct input_dev *dev);
  989. int (*flush)(struct input_dev *dev, struct file *file);
  990. int (*event)(struct input_dev *dev, unsigned int type, unsigned int code, int value);
  991. struct input_handle *grab;
  992. spinlock_t event_lock;
  993. struct mutex mutex;
  994. unsigned int users;
  995. int going_away;
  996. struct device dev;
  997. struct list_head h_list;
  998. struct list_head node;
  999. };

  1038. struct input_handle;
  1039. /**
  1040. * struct input_handler - implements one of interfaces for input devices
  1041. * @private: driver-specific data
  1042. * @event: event handler. This method is being called by input core with
  1043. * interrupts disabled and dev->event_lock spinlock held and so
  1044. * it may not sleep
  1045. * @connect: called when attaching a handler to an input device
  1046. * @disconnect: disconnects a handler from input device
  1047. * @start: starts handler for given handle. This function is called by
  1048. * input core right after connect() method and also when a process
  1049. * that "grabbed" a device releases it
  1050. * @fops: file operations this driver implements
  1051. * @minor: beginning of range of 32 minors for devices this driver
  1052. * can provide
  1053. * @name: name of the handler, to be shown in /proc/bus/input/handlers
  1054. * @id_table: pointer to a table of input_device_ids this driver can
  1055. * handle
  1056. * @blacklist: pointer to a table of input_device_ids this driver should
  1057. * ignore even if they match @id_table
  1058. * @h_list: list of input handles associated with the handler
  1059. * @node: for placing the driver onto input_handler_list
  1060. *
  1061. * Input handlers attach to input devices and create input handles. There
  1062. * are likely several handlers attached to any given input device at the
  1063. * same time. All of them will get their copy of input event generated by
  1064. * the device.
  1065. *
  1066. * Note that input core serializes calls to connect() and disconnect()
  1067. * methods.
  1068. */
  1069. struct input_handler {
  1070. void *private;
  1071. void (*event)(struct input_handle *handle, unsigned int type, unsigned int code, int value);
  1072. int (*connect)(struct input_handler *handler, struct input_dev *dev, const struct input_device_id *id);
  1073. void (*disconnect)(struct input_handle *handle);
  1074. void (*start)(struct input_handle *handle);
  1075. const struct file_operations *fops;
  1076. int minor;
  1077. const char *name;
  1078. const struct input_device_id *id_table;
  1079. const struct input_device_id *blacklist;
  1080. struct list_head h_list;
  1081. struct list_head node;
  1082. };
  1083. /**
  1084. * struct input_handle - links input device with an input handler
  1085. * @private: handler-specific data
  1086. * @open: counter showing whether the handle is 'open', i.e. should deliver
  1087. * events from its device
  1088. * @name: name given to the handle by handler that created it
  1089. * @dev: input device the handle is attached to
  1090. * @handler: handler that works with the device through this handle
  1091. * @d_node: used to put the handle on device's list of attached handles
  1092. * @h_node: used to put the handle on handler's list of handles from which
  1093. * it gets events
  1094. */
  1095. struct input_handle {
  1096. void *private;
  1097. int open;
  1098. const char *name;
  1099. struct input_dev *dev;
  1100. struct input_handler *handler;
  1101. struct list_head d_node;
  1102. struct list_head h_node;
  1103. };

  1171. extern struct class input_class;
  1172. /**
  1173. * struct ff_device - force-feedback part of an input device
  1174. * @upload: Called to upload an new effect into device
  1175. * @erase: Called to erase an effect from device
  1176. * @playback: Called to request device to start playing specified effect
  1177. * @set_gain: Called to set specified gain
  1178. * @set_autocenter: Called to auto-center device
  1179. * @destroy: called by input core when parent input device is being
  1180. * destroyed
  1181. * @private: driver-specific data, will be freed automatically
  1182. * @ffbit: bitmap of force feedback capabilities truly supported by
  1183. * device (not emulated like ones in input_dev->ffbit)
  1184. * @mutex: mutex for serializing access to the device
  1185. * @max_effects: maximum number of effects supported by device
  1186. * @effects: pointer to an array of effects currently loaded into device
  1187. * @effect_owners: array of effect owners; when file handle owning
  1188. * an effect gets closed the effect is automatically erased
  1189. *
  1190. * Every force-feedback device must implement upload() and playback()
  1191. * methods; erase() is optional. set_gain() and set_autocenter() need
  1192. * only be implemented if driver sets up FF_GAIN and FF_AUTOCENTER
  1193. * bits.
  1194. */
  1195. struct ff_device {
  1196. int (*upload)(struct input_dev *dev, struct ff_effect *effect,
  1197. struct ff_effect *old);
  1198. int (*erase)(struct input_dev *dev, int effect_id);
  1199. int (*playback)(struct input_dev *dev, int effect_id, int value);
  1200. void (*set_gain)(struct input_dev *dev, u16 gain);
  1201. void (*set_autocenter)(struct input_dev *dev, u16 magnitude);
  1202. void (*destroy)(struct ff_device *);
  1203. void *private;
  1204. unsigned long ffbit[BITS_TO_LONGS(FF_CNT)];
  1205. struct mutex mutex;
  1206. int max_effects;
  1207. struct ff_effect *effects;
  1208. struct file *effect_owners[];
  1209. };
